We Will Attack Sokoto Next ---Says Boko Haram

ABUL-Qaqa, the spokesman of the Jama'atu Ahlis Sunnati Lidda'awati Wal Jihad, also known as Boko Haram, yesterday, alleged that security agents have arrested "many" of its members in Sokoto and called for their immediate release.

He however, urged senior citizens in Sokoto and other neighbouring states to intervene in order to avert the replication of what he described as "the big attack in Kano State."

Qaqa, who spoke to journalists on phone yesterday said: "This is an open letter to the emir of Sokoto (Sultan of Sokoto) Alhaji Muhammad Sa'ad Abubakar 111, the Speaker of the House of Representatives, Alhaji Aminu Tambuwal and the Acting Governor of Sokoto State.

"Before we visited Kano, we wrote open letter to senior citizens there on the imperative of releasing our members but nobody cares to talk. Indeed, we sent three warnings to Kano before we strike," Qaqa said.

"What happened in Kano will be inevitable in Sokoto unless you (Sultan and others) intervene and ensure the immediate and unconditional release of our members who were specifically arrested in the city of Sokoto on Thursday," Qaqa said.
